----- Original Message -----
> We use a 2 byte ioeventfd for virtio memory,
> add support for this.
>
> Signed-off-by: Michael S. Tsirkin <address@hidden>
Reviewed-by: Amos Kong <address@hidden>
> ---
> hw/ivshmem.c | 8 ++++----
> kvm-all.c | 15 ++++++++-------
> kvm-stub.c | 2 +-
> kvm.h | 3 ++-
> 4 files changed, 15 insertions(+), 13 deletions(-)
